X-Blades CLOTHING SITUATION UPDATE! photo

Regular readers of Destructoid will know that I have been keeping tabs on the latest clothing developments in X-Blades. Specifically, I have regularly been letting you know that she isn't wearing many clothes. This situation has remained the same in all our X-Blades updates -- except this one!

Yes, it has been confirmed that the sauced up strumpet who believes that battling in a bra is practical WILL change her clothes. This is the first time one of my running jokes has turned ironic, as the unchanging clothing situation has actually changed. 

X-Blades developer, Gaijin Entertainment, is expanding Ayumi's wardrobe with new sets or armor, and adding a slew of new gunblades to her arsenal! At the game's beginning, Ayumi is limited to her "sexy" outfit that fans have come to know and love. However, things start to open up when new combat suits and bonus weapons are made available as they progress. Not only do they look good, they have special properties as well! For example, players will be able to choose between a regenerative outfit or a protective outfit. Depending on which has been selected, Ayumi will either have her life bar build up faster or damage from enemy attacks will be lessened. When properly equipped, Ayumi will be extra prepared for the challenges that await!
